Terminally Ill
Refers to a person suffering from a disease that is incurable or untreatable and is expected to lead to the death of the individual in the near future.
Hospice
A type of care and a philosophy of care that focuses on the palliation of a terminally ill patient's symptoms, which can be physical, emotional, and spiritual.
Family Burden
The emotional, financial, and physical demands and stressors placed on family members by the illness or disability of another family member.
Death Rates
Statistical measures of the number of deaths per unit of population within a specified time frame, often used in public health and demography.
